ZVN4206A

N-channel MOSFET transistors, 60V, 600mA, TO-92 or E-Line package

## 2. Key Features

### 2.1 Electrical Characteristics
- **Low On - Resistance**: The ZVN4206A series features extremely low on - resistance values. This characteristic is crucial as it minimizes power losses during operation. When the device is in the on - state, less energy is dissipated as heat, leading to improved overall efficiency of the circuit. For example, in power management applications, lower on - resistance means less wasted power, which can extend the battery life of portable devices or reduce the energy consumption of larger systems.
- **High Switching Speed**: These devices are capable of rapid switching between on and off states. High switching speed is essential in applications such as switching power supplies and motor control. In a switching power supply, fast switching allows for higher frequency operation, which in turn enables the use of smaller and lighter passive components like inductors and capacitors, reducing the overall size and weight of the power supply unit.
- **Low Gate Charge**: The low gate charge of the ZVN4206A series results in reduced drive power requirements. This is beneficial as it simplifies the design of the gate driver circuit. With less power needed to drive the gate, the overall power consumption of the control circuitry is decreased, and the complexity of the driver design is also minimized.
